Related topics: Other sportsdis·cus /ˈdɪskəs/ noun [countable] 1. DSOa heavy flat circular object which is thrown as far as possible as a sport 铁饼2. the discus the sport of throwing this object 掷铁饼(比赛),铁饼项目Examples from the Corpusdiscus• On duty she strode about looking as if she could not wait to get off duty and chuck a discus.• Acrisius was there on a visit to the King, and the discus struck him.• Garrett gave the picture to a friend and asked if the friend could make a replica of the discus.• There was no rivalry between them when they tried which could throw the discus farthest; they were only playing a game.• She later took the discus with 39.72 metres.Origin discus (1600-1700) Latin “disk, plate”dis·cus nounChineseSyllable heavy object a which flat circular is Corpus |
